CONTROL SYSTEM

The AIRLOGIC is an intelligent electronic controller that offers a 4 line x 16 character
digital display and the opportunity to choose 3 of 25 languages. Navigation is simple
and logical which facilitates entry of new parameters and access to compressor
information. This controller has many standard features:
- Weekly programming
- Selection of 2 pressure bands
- Password protection of functional parameters
- Remote control and monitoring
- Running time percentage
- Regulates pressure band within a minimum of 3 psi.
- Manages the reduced voltage "soft" starting transition
- Controls all operations related to the use of the compressor: loading, idling, stop
and restart of the compressor
- Performs the control and the regulation of the machine
- Signals any eventual malfunction in progress
- Stops the compressor due to alarm in progress
- Displays the information on the machine maintenance program
- Networking capability for 4 compressors
The AIRLOGIC has a number of built-in safety features to protect the compressor's
operation:
- Rotation detection
- Air loss detection through oil separator
- Limitation on the number of motor restarts
- Protection against starting under pressure and at low temperature
- Auto restart is not possible after a certain laps of time
- Protection against overpressure in the oil vessel and against high oil temperature
- Test of input/output
- Recording history, up to ten events, of fault parameters that can help a technical
diagnosis
The CHICAGO PNEUMATIC CPVS 40-250 ensures that no energy is wasted by
generating pressure that is not required. The regulation system will automatically
change its method of control as air usage patterns change, ensuring maximum
energy efficiency at all times.
Standard Operating Method
The CHICAGO PNEUMATIC CPVS 40-250 runs in variable speed operation,
unloading when the target pressure is reached and shutting down to save energy
until the cut-in pressure is reached. This kind of regulation is most efficient when air
consumption is variable and includes long periods of low air demand. This system is
based on a load period that will pressurize a receiver tank and then prevents wasted
power consumption while the compressor runs idle until the pressure drops below
the minimum level. The compressor is regulated through a pressure sensor whose
pressure range is set on the AIRLOGIC.
